Business Intelligence Specialist jobs in Green Bay, WI

Business Intelligence Specialist creates reports, visualizations, dashboards, and metrics that provide business insight and aid business decision-making. Uses querying languages like SQL, scripting languages like R or Python, and other tools like Tableau or Excel to produce reports and perform meaningful quantitative or qualitative analyses addressing impactful business issues or questions. Being a Business Intelligence Specialist combines these reports with subject-matter expertise to deliver coherent, insightful takeaways and advice. Collaborates with project stakeholders to better understand valuable objectives and KPIs and to design relevant reports and dashboards. Additionally, Business Intelligence Specialist requ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a supervisor or manager. The Business Intelligence Specialist work is closely managed. Works on projects/matters of limited complexity in a support role. To be a Business Intelligence Specialist typically requires 0-2 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

    Acts as a liaison between technology and CRM business partners for the creation of business requirements. Participates in planning, definition and testing of changes. Performs data analysis and rule recommendations. Generates on-going and ad-hoc reporting.

    This Business Intelligence Solutions Analyst role with Associated Bank will support the efforts to solve meaningful financial crimes, risk and compliance problems. This role helps to identify enhancements and strategies to assist functions in areas such as fraud detection and anti-money laundering while ensuring Corporate Risk system, data and reporting needs are met. This individual will dedicate time solutioning however will also be engaged in the other phases of Corporate Risk Management projects including requirements gathering, query building, and testing.

    This position is Hybrid in Office at least two days per week - Candidate needs to be located near Milwaukee, WI, Green Bay, WI or Chicago, IL.

    This person will:

    • Be a change agent. Identify opportunities for improvement and efficiency while supporting the needs of all areas of the Corporate Risk Management department.
    • Support Corporate Risk Management (CRM) projects by writing and reviewing business and design requirements, developing test cases, perform testing and provide implementation support.
    • Analyze and support data and reporting requirements for corporate risk solutions including management and board reporting as well as data needs for regulatory and audit requests.
    • Analyze and recommend system configurations, forms, modeler and other business line configurations within the CRM applications.
    • Mine and clean data from multiple sources, then analyze results to identify trends and patterns in order to recommend and configure changes for CRM application parameters leveraging SQL, Excel, Power BI and other tools that support reviewing analytics and metrics.
    • Develop and maintain strong positive working relationships with lines of businesses, peers, risk management partners, technology partners and senior management.
    • Develop, manage and evolve documentation to support CRM business processes.
    • Provide recommendations with clear and concise rationale to defend the change if asked by management, auditors and/or regulators.
    • Work with technology and serve as business line resource for questions, issues, data needs, configuration, reporting, and general business line support for CRM tools and systems.
    • Escalate issues and exceptions to management in a timely manner in accordance with procedures and based on sound judgement.
    • Be flexible as priorities switch based on the needs of the company in a fast-paced environment.
    • Maintain knowledge by attending educational workshops; reviewing professional publications; establishing personal networks in support of data, configurations, tuning, reporting, and regulatory requirements.

Green Bay is a city in and the county seat of Brown County in the U.S. state of Wisconsin, at the head of Green Bay, a sub-basin of Lake Michigan, at the mouth of the Fox River. It is 581 feet (177 m) above sea level and 112 miles (180 km) north of Milwaukee. The population was 104,057 at the 2010 census. Green Bay is the third-largest city in the state of Wisconsin, after Milwaukee and Madison, and the third-largest city on Lake Michigan's west shore, after Chicago and Milwaukee.
